Dr. Michael Karpa is a highly skilled comprehensive ophthalmologist with extensive expertise in laser, cataract, glaucoma, and oculoplastic surgery. Additionally, he specialises in the management of macular degeneration, diabetic retinopathy, and Botox treatments.
Dr. Karpa completed a Bachelor of Science degree with first-class honours from James Cook University in Townsville, where he majored in Chemistry and Biochemistry. He furthered his research pursuits in molecular recognition chemistry at various institutions, including James Cook University, Monash University in Australia, and the University of Notre Dame in the United States.
After completing Medical School at Flinders University, Dr. Karpa underwent registrar training at the Sydney Eye Hospital. He then pursued two ophthalmology fellowships, the first with the Fred Hollows Foundation in remote Australia, Fiji, and Vanuatu, and the second at the Royal Cornwall Hospital Trust in the United Kingdom. Following these fellowships, he completed additional training in oculoplastics and glaucoma at the King’s College Hospital in London.
Dr. Karpa is actively involved in basic science and clinical research, with numerous international peer-reviewed publications covering a range of topics, including synthetic, organic, and molecular recognition chemistry, as well as sensory impairment and eye disease. He earned a PhD in Medicine from the University of Sydney for his work on The Blue Mountains Eye Study, which focused on the impacts of visual and sensory impairments on older individuals.
Dr Karpa is a Fellow of the Royal Australian and New Zealand College of Ophthalmologists (FRANZCO). He is committed to providing the highest standard of eye care and surgical interventions to his patients. Dr. Karpa is associated with Best Practice Eyecare, a leading ophthalmology practice located in Golden Beach on the Sunshine Coast.
